1. Understand Your Audience

blockchain The first step in any successful email marketing campaign is knowing who you're talking to. Understanding your audience demographics helps you segment your list and tailor content specifically for different groups. Think about it: would you send the same email to a millennial tech enthusiast as you would to a retiree who loves gardening? Probably not!

Creating detailed customer personas can enhance your personalization efforts. Dig deep into your audience's interests, habits, and pain points. The more you know, the better you can connect. Trust me, when your emails resonate with your subscribers, they’ll be much more likely to open and engage with your messages.

2. Craft Irresistible Subject Lines

10 Email Marketing Tips to Let’s talk about the art of the subject line—your first shot at catching a subscriber’s attention. It’s like the title of a book; if it’s dull, no one’s going to pick it up. A well-crafted subject line can significantly boost your open rates. Keep it concise, intriguing, and relevant.

For example, instead of saying “Our Spring Sale Is Here,” try “Bloom Into Savings: 30% Off This Spring.” It adds flair and curiosity, right? Incorporate urgency or pose a question—it often encourages opens.

3. Personalization is Key

Sure, using a subscriber's first name in the greeting is nice, but let’s dig deeper. Utilizing data to create relevant and personalized content is where the magic happens. Consider tailoring content based on previous purchases, browsing behavior, or even location. Dynamic content can amplify engagement—imagine sending an email showcasing products based on what someone has already viewed on your site. That feels personal!

4. Optimize for Mobile

Here’s the thing: we live in a mobile-first world. If your emails aren’t optimized for mobile, you’re leaving a ton of potential engagement on the table. Research shows that over half of all emails are opened on mobile devices. This means your design needs to be responsive, easy to read, and visually appealing on smaller screens.

  • Keep it simple: Use a single-column layout.
  • Font size matters: Ensure text is legible without zooming.
  • Call-to-action (CTA): Make sure buttons are easily clickable!

5. Engage with Quality Content

When crafting your emails, always ask yourself: “Is this providing value?” Creating quality, value-driven content should be your mantra. You want to educate, entertain, or inspire your readers—not just push promotions down their throats.

Storytelling is a powerful technique here. We all love a good story! Sharing customer success stories or behind-the-scenes looks can create emotional connections with your subscribers. It’s not just about selling; it’s about building relationships.

6. Timing and Frequency Matter

Finding the sweet spot for when and how often to send your emails can feel like a game of darts. Too many emails can lead to unsubscribes, while too few can leave your audience forgetting about you. Test and analyze to find the best times and frequencies that resonate with your audience.

Use A/B testing to experiment with different send times. Personally, I’ve found that mid-week mornings tend to yield some of the highest engagement rates. But every audience is different—what works for one might not work for another, so keep experimenting!

7. Monitor and Analyze Performance

Once you hit 'send', don’t just sit back and wait for the sales to roll in. Monitoring and analyzing performance is critical. Keep an eye on key metrics like open rates, click-through rates, and conversion rates. These numbers tell you what’s working and what’s not.

I’ve had my fair share of email flops, but that’s part of the game! For instance, one campaign I launched had a subject line that totally flopped. By analyzing the data, I discovered that a more straightforward approach would’ve resonated better. The lesson? Assess, adapt, and continuously improve.
